How To make Amarillo Chili
4 Bacon,slices,1/2" pieces
2 Onion(s)
1 Garlic clove
1/2 lb Pork shoulder,coarse grind
1 lb Beef round,1/2" strips
1/2 lb Beef chuck,coarse grind
4 cn Green chiles,whole
1 tb Red chile,hot,ground
2 tb Red chile,mild,ground
1 t Oregano,dried,pref. Mexican
1 1/2 ts Cumin
1 1/2 ts Salt
12 oz Tomato paste
3 c Water
16 oz Pinto beans
1. Fry bacon in a large, deep heavy pot over medium
heat. When the bacon has rendered most of its fat, remove the pieces with a slotted spoon, drain on paper toweling and reserve. 2. Add the onions and garlic to the bacon fat and cook
until the onions are translucent. 3. Add the pork and beef to the pot. Break up any
lumps with a fork and cook over medium-high heat, stirring occasionally, until the meat is evenly browned. 4. Stir in the remaining ingredients except the beans
and the bacon. Bring to a boil, then lower the heat and simmer, uncovered, for 2 hours. Stir occasionally. 5. Taste and adjust seasonings. Stir in the beans and
the bacon, and simmer for 1/2 hour longer.

Sugar Rush Amarillo Chilli Test
Sugar Rush Amarillo is an amazing tasty version of the Sugar Rush Peach, grown it this seaon and it looks amazing, had to try it
This plant is huge and will need a few plant stakes due it being a gangly Baccatum. In a pot it grows to over 100 cm in height and it will grow even bigger if you plant it in the ground. Very easy to grow. The pods have a roundish shape and they start off a light lime green colour and end up a beautiful warm yellow/orange colour.
Like many of the Baccatum varieties, they have a very long season and produce lots of these amazing chillies/peppers during the season.
What’s it Like?
How Hot is It?
Very thick walls and so crunchy, amazingly very sweet and an extremely juicy. One of the best tasting chillies we have ever tried they are BEAUTIFUL
Initially get a burn in the back of the throat and it builds a little as it moves forward, medium heat with a deep burn but doesn’t go for a while. Love a deep burn
Easy to grow, they get pretty big so if space limited then would pass BUT has a delicious flavour and now one of our absolute favourite chilli varieties. We can only recommend this fantastic chilli.

After traveling a month in Peru we feel in love with Aji Amarillo Paste. This yellow pepper paste is a staple in Peru and is hard to find here in the United States. Fortunately, we can find it online. We use this in making the traditional Lomo Saltado dish and many more. Recipe video link below.
